tree-optimization/106533 - loop distribution of inner loop of nest
Commit Message
Loop distribution currently gives up if the outer loop of a loop
nest it analyzes contains a stmt with side-effects instead of
continuing to analyze the innermost loop. The following fixes that
by continuing anyway.
Bootstrapped and tested on x86_64-unknown-linux-gnu, pushed.
PR tree-optimization/106533
* tree-loop-distribution.cc (loop_distribution::execute): Continue
analyzing the inner loops when find_seed_stmts_for_distribution
fails.
* gcc.dg/tree-ssa/ldist-39.c: New testcase.

+/* PR/106533 */
+/* { dg-options "-O2 -fdump-tree-ldist-optimized" } */
+
+void bar (int *a, int * __restrict b)
+{
+ for (int k = 0; k < 10; k++)
+ {
+ for (int j = 0; j < 100000; ++j)
+ a[j] = b[j];
+ __builtin_printf ("Foo!");
+ }
+}
+
+/* The stmt with side-effects in the outer loop should not prevent
+ distribution of the inner loop of the loop nest. */
+/* { dg-final { scan-tree-dump "optimized: Loop . distributed: split to 0 loops and 1 library calls" "ldist" } } */
